chimney - Spray foam insulation around wood stove …

Web11 Dec 2015 · Sprayed polyurethane foam will start to burn at about 650 degrees Fahrenheit, which is within the range of a wood stove's chimney temperature. WebMineral wool is a particularly excellent insulator along floors and ceilings to reduce noise in a home. Moisture Resistance Because mineral wool is made of stone, it offers superior water-resistant performance. Mineral wool does not absorb moisture and is therefore resistant to mold and mildew build up. should you buy gold during inflation
